The Love Fist is a customized limousine in Grand Theft Auto: Vice City.
Description[]
The Love Fist Limousine is a heavily modified derivative of the game's Stretch limousine used by the rock band Love Fist, being generally shorter and featuring aggressive modifications, such as a supercharged engine and side-mounted exhaust pipes, as well as lacking the Stretch's trunk-mounted "boomerang" TV antennae and sunroof.
Influence[]
The Love Fist appears to be influenced by the custom 1981 Cadillac Fleetwood Limousine built in 1984 by the National Coach Engineering, dubbed at the time as "The World's Fastest Street Limo."
Design[]
The Love Fist is invariably painted red, as well as featuring a matching red interior and tinted windows around the rear compartment. The limo also features custom "LUVF1ST" license plate, the earliest car in the series with a customized license plate.
Performance[]
Fitting for its appearance and the lifestyle of the band members that the limo is meant to cart around, the Love Fist possesses superior performance over the Stretch with better acceleration and speed, as well as slightly better cornering due to its shorter wheelbase. While the Love Fist still has the same top speed, it gains an AWD layout, giving it better traction than the Stretch's FWD layout, while its slightly increased mass helps a bit better at ramming light cars and small roadblocks.

Locations[]
- In front of the V-Rock Recording Studio in Downtown Vice City, after completing Publicity Tour. Note this vehicle is not available outside the mission in the original PlayStation 2 version. Due to this, it is best to store it during the mission Psycho Killer in a safehouse garage to keep it.
- The vehicle can be spawned with these cheat codes:
- PS2: R2, up, L2, left, left, R1, L1, circle, right.
- Xbox : RT, up, LT, left, left, RB, LB, B, right.
- PC: ROCKANDROLLCAR.
Prominent Appearances in Gameplay[]
- Psycho Killer – Tommy must drive the Love Fist vehicle to a signing meeting in order to identify and kill the band's psycho stalker.
- Publicity Tour – Tommy must drive the same Love Fist vehicle at high speed so that the rock band members can deactivate a bomb installed by the psycho stalker.
